How much do restaurant service man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for restaurant service manager in Delaware is $56,048.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$39,500.00 and $64,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a restaurant service manager do?

A Restaurant Service Manager oversees the daily operations of a restaurant's front-of-house staff, ensuring excellent customer service and smooth workflow. They handle staff scheduling, train new employees, resolve customer complaints, and work to maintain high standards of food safety and cleanliness. Additionally, they collaborate with kitchen and management teams to improve service quality and efficiency, aiming to create a positive dining experience for guests.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a restaurant service manager?

To thrive as a Restaurant Service Manager, you need strong leadership, operational management, and customer service skills, typically supported by experience in hospitality and sometimes a relevant degree or certification. Familiarity with restaurant POS systems, inventory management software, and health and safety regulations is essential. Exceptional communication, conflict resolution, and team-motivation abilities help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ure smooth daily operations, satisfied guests, and a productive work environment, which are crucial for restaurant success.

What are some common challenges faced by restaurant service managers, and how can they be addressed?

Restaurant Service Managers often encounter challenges such as managing high staff turnover, ensuring consistent customer service, and handling peak dining hours. Addressing these issues involves fostering a positive work environment, providing regular training and feedback, and implementing efficient scheduling practices. Building strong communication among the team and staying adaptable during busy periods are also key strategies for maintaining smooth operations and customer satisfaction.

What is the difference between Restaurant Service Manager vs Restaurant Supervisor?

AspectRestaurant Service ManagerRestaurant Supervisor
CredentialsExperience in hospitality, customer service skills, sometimes certifications in food safetySimilar experience, often entry-level supervisory training
Work EnvironmentOversees entire restaurant operations, manages staff, handles customer issuesSupervises daily service, assists staff, ensures smooth service flow
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in restaurants, hotels, catering servicesCommon in restaurants, cafes, hospitality venues
Search & Comparison IntentPeople comparing managerial roles in restaurant serviceIndividuals seeking supervisory roles in food service

The Restaurant Service Manager typically holds a broader managerial role, overseeing overall restaurant operations, staff management, and customer satisfaction. The Restaurant Supervisor focuses more on daily service supervision and assisting staff during shifts. Both roles require hospitality experience, but the manager position usually demands more experience and responsibilities.

Job description

Position Summary
The Food & Beverage Service Manager is responsible for the day-to-day leadership of all front-of-house operations, ensuring exceptional member experience and consistent execution of the Club's hospitality standards. This position leads daily dining operations, supervises service staff, supports special events, maintains presentation standards throughout the clubhouse, and works closely and report to the Food & Beverage Director, Executive Chef, and Events and Catering Manager to deliver outstanding service while continuously improving operational efficiency.
Mission Statement
Kings Creek Country Club is dedicated to providing superior country club amenities of exceptional value, including golf, racquet sports, fitness, and swimming facilities and programs, a first-class dining experience and consistent service excellence, in a warm, relaxed atmosphere for the enjoyment of our members and their guests.
Primary Responsibilities
Daily Operations & Service Leadership
  • Serve as the primary floor manager during meal periods, overseeing all front-of-house operations.
  • Ensure every member and guest receives professional, personalized service consistent with Club standards.
  • Anticipate service needs and proactively resolve member concerns before they become issues.
  • Monitor dining room flow, staffing levels, and table management to maximize efficiency.
  • Maintain a visible leadership presence during peak service periods.

Clubhouse & Dining Room Standards
  • Ensure the clubhouse, dining rooms, patios, and event spaces are fully prepared prior to service.
  • Conduct daily opening inspections to verify cleanliness, organization, lighting, music, dรฉcor, and overall presentation.
  • Maintain exceptional standards for table settings, linens, centerpieces, menus, and seasonal displays.
  • Continuously enhance the dining room ambiance to elevate the overall member experience.

Team Leadership
  • Supervise hosts, servers, bartenders, food runners, and support staff during daily operations.
  • Coach employees in real time to improve service execution and member engagement.
  • Reinforce appearance, uniform, grooming, and professional conduct standards.
  • Assist with interviewing, onboarding, scheduling, training, and performance development of front-of-house staff.
  • Foster a positive, accountable, and team-oriented work environment.

Training & Staff Development
  • Partner with the Food & Beverage Director and Events and Catering Manager to develop and implement training programs.
  • Conduct regular service training focused on hospitality, wine service, food knowledge, POS procedures, and service standards.
  • Mentor staff to continuously improve professionalism and service consistency.
  • Assist with orientation and ongoing education for new employees.

Operational Administration
  • Program daily and weekly specials in the Jonas POS system.
  • Verify menu accuracy, pricing, and mobile ordering functionality.
  • Monitor dining room supplies and coordinate replenishment with support staff.
  • Ensure server stations remain stocked, organized, and service-ready throughout each shift.

Wine & Beverage Program
  • Assist in managing the Club's wine program.
  • Coordinate wine tastings, staff education, and member wine events.
  • Support wine list updates, inventory organization, and menu integration.
  • Promote wine sales through staff education and member engagement.

Member Experience
  • Build strong relationships with members through frequent interaction and attentive service.
  • Address member feedback promptly and professionally.
  • Follow-up on service recovery opportunities to ensure complete member satisfaction.
  • Promote a hospitality culture that consistently exceeds expectations.

Standards & Compliance
  • Ensure compliance with health department regulations, alcohol service laws, and Club policies.
  • Monitor cleanliness, sanitation, and safety throughout all front-of-house areas.
  • Maintain proper opening and closing procedures.
  • Support inventory control and minimize waste while protecting Club assets.

Qualifications
  • Minimum 3-5 years of progressive Food & Beverage management experience, preferably in a private club, luxury hotel, or upscale restaurant.
  • Strong leadership and team development skills.
  • Excellent communication and member service abilities.
  • Experience managing high-end dining and banquet operations.
  • Knowledge of wine service and fine dining etiquette preferred.
  • Experience with Jonas POS or similar hospitality systems preferred.
  • Ability to work evenings, weekends, and holidays as required.
  • Professional appearance with exceptional attention to detail.
  • Must be able to occasionally lift and carry items weighing up to 50 pounds.
